Liberty International Underwriters in Europe Launches Football Charity Appeal

May 4, 2011

The London office of Liberty International Underwriters in Europe (LIU Europe), a member of Liberty Mutual Group, announced that it is organizing a charity football match at Charlton Athletic’s Valley ground on Thursday May 19 at 3pm, in a bid to raise £10,000 [$16,525].

No, the participants will not be suiting up in full body armor for American style football, as LIU is sponsoring a soccer match.

“The two competing teams, organized by LIU Europe’s London Market Directors’ & Officers’ and Financial Institutions divisions, will pitch LIU Europe staff against each other as well as brokers from the D&O and FI markets,” said the bulletin.

“As well as playing for the footballing honors on the day and the specially mown ‘Turf Trophy’, the two teams will be competing to raise the most money for their nominated charities, the Teenage Cancer Trust (D&O) and the Make a Wish Foundation (FI).”

Organizer Emma Pearce, Vice President for D&O, commented “The competition is fierce but friendly and both teams are excited about outdoing each other. We have already enjoyed tremendous support from our trading partners with brokers and underwriters keen to get involved in the fundraising for two such worthwhile charities.”
